A Three-Level Schema Architecture for the Conceptual Design of Web-Based Information Systems: From Web-Data Management to Integrated Web-Data and Web-Process Management

Abstract

It has been recognized only recently that, like databases, web sites need models and schemes. Data-intensive web sites are best developed using a multi-level design approach proceeding from data design via navigation design to web-page design. Modern web-based information systems are no longer static in nature. Rather they are dynamic. Besides querying, they support workflow tasks and e-commerce transactions. The design of such systems needs to consider the underlying business process next to the data. Their integrated design has been mainly treated in an ad-hoc way so far. In this paper, we present a three-level schema architecture for the conceptual design of dynamic web-based information systems. We employ an object-oriented approach that integrates data and process management and complements previous approaches for the design of data-intensive web sites.
